Bio
Gabby Case is a 20-year-old emerging singer-songwriter from Atlanta, Georgia. Her songs are acoustic based with unique influences of alternative sounds, indie, pop and jazz. Gabby makes music to build a bridge between faith and the human experience. She draws inspiration from artists like Lianne La Havas, Daniel Caesar, Antoine Bradford, Tori Kelly, Dijon, Montell Fish, and Billie Marten. Gabby began singing as a child and recalls her first memory as being her singing before Sunday school when she was around 4. She began writing songs at the age of 6 and has kept up the artform since. Since she was 16, Gabby shared covers and originals of songs she wrote on online platforms like Instagram and Youtube, as well as performing live shows at coffee shops around Atlanta. Gabby released her debut single “Tides” on all streaming platforms on August 16, 2019, and performed at Smith’s Olde Bar the following week. The future is very bright for the singer-songwriter, as she plans to continue performing around the city and releasing new music.
